Local Broadcast Legend Shares Advice For Young Journalists

With an outstanding career in broadcast news, this award-winning journalist is no stranger to the camera. Amyre Makupson is a well know Detroit broadcaster. Throughout her 27-year career, Makupson had the chance to get to know so many people and report on many stories about the city of Detroit.

I had the opportunity to sit down with Amyre Makupson. She is truly an inspiring woman, full of wisdom. During my interview Makupson had some encouraging words for individuals wanting to get in this field. "If you want to do it, pursue it," says Amyre who never once missed a call from a young person wanting to learn the ropes of the industry.
